What is a traditional Scandinavian story form called

A traditional Scandinavian story form are called sagas. Sagas<span> are stories mostly about ancient Nordic and Germanic history, about early Viking voyages, the battles that took place during the voyages, about migration to Iceland and of feuds between Icelandic families. </span>
